Sometime during the middle of the Ordovician period, about 470 million years ago, the Iapetus Ocean began to close as two plates came together. The carbonates that had been deposited in the Iapetus Ocean were squeezed and pushed ahead of the volcanic islands up onto the margin of the continent along with deeper water silts, sands and clays (Figure 1.7). The plate carrying Baltica (proto-Europe) approached the North American plate from the southeast (Figure 1.6). The Taconic-time mountains in what would become Virginia were flattened, and the rivers spread the eroded sediments horizontally in flat layers. Bosworth, W. and Vollmer, F.W., 1981. The rising mountains began to erode and rivers carried the sediment westward into the basin. Figure 1.7: Volcanic islands formed where the plates were forced together as the Iapetus Ocean closed.
